表单元素不尊重Opera中的CSS垂直对齐

前端之家收集整理的这篇文章主要介绍了表单元素不尊重Opera中的CSS垂直对齐前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。

我在导航栏中插入了一个Google自定义搜索引擎表单,但我无法让它在Opera中居中对齐.所有浏览器都完全尊重垂直对齐(是的!甚至IE …哇!).

您可以在www.micod.cat查看(该网站不是英文版,但您可以轻松查看菜单栏中的搜索框,右侧). Opera正在推动表单输入字段与顶部齐平,这是不正确的.

这是该元素的CSS:

#menu li.find form div {
   padding: 0;
   margin: 0;
   height: 50px;
   line-height: 50px;
   vertical-align: middle;
}

有什么聪明的头脑可以提供一些见解吗?非常感谢!

最佳答案
我不知道为什么,或者发生了什么,但放了一个& nbsp;之前< input type =“q”.. />解决它.

你应该等待一个更好的答案,但如果一个没有到达,至少这是有效的.

原文链接:https://www.f2er.com/css/427060.html

猜你在找的CSS相关文章